Remolcadores empujando, buques a la deriva con viento y olas, microajustes constantes durante el atraque... los buques casi siempre est\u00e1n \u201cchocando ligeramente\u201d contra el muelle.<\/p>\n\n\n\n<p>Ese es exactamente el entorno para el que est\u00e1n dise\u00f1ados los guardabarros cil\u00edndricos.<\/p>\n\n\n\n<p>Desde un punto de vista pr\u00e1ctico, hacen algunas cosas clave:<\/p>\n\n\n\n<p><strong>1. Absorci\u00f3n de impactos<\/strong><br>Sin defensas, un buque choca directamente contra el muelle, un contacto duro que puede da\u00f1ar f\u00e1cilmente ambas estructuras.<br>Las defensas cil\u00edndricas se deforman bajo presi\u00f3n, repartiendo la fuerza y reduciendo los picos de carga, lo que hace que el contacto sea mucho m\u00e1s seguro tanto para el buque como para el muelle.<\/p>\n\n\n\n<p><strong>2. Reducci\u00f3n de los da\u00f1os por fricci\u00f3n<\/strong><br>Las defensas cil\u00edndricas pueden rodar hasta cierto punto. Durante el atraque, los buques suelen necesitar peque\u00f1os ajustes de posici\u00f3n. Con estructuras r\u00edgidas, esto provoca rozaduras y da\u00f1os en el casco.<br>Las defensas cil\u00edndricas ayudan a reducir las fuerzas de cizallamiento y la fricci\u00f3n, minimizando ese riesgo.<\/p>\n\n\n\n<p><strong>3. Larga vida \u00fatil, bajo coste<\/strong><br>En puertos con mucho tr\u00e1fico, puede haber docenas de contactos al d\u00eda.<br>Estas defensas tienen un dise\u00f1o sencillo y duradero que puede soportar compresiones repetidas sin fallar, lo que las hace ideales para impactos de alta frecuencia y baja energ\u00eda.<\/p>\n\n\n\n<figure class=\"wp-block-image\"><img decoding=\"async\" src=\"https:\/\/qph.cf2.quoracdn.net\/main-qimg-36bda2deacbf294354eba7b748f6974d\" alt=\"\"\/><\/figure>\n\n\n\n<p><strong>Las aplicaciones t\u00edpicas son:<\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Muelles de carga general<\/li>\n\n\n\n<li>Muelles para embarcaciones peque\u00f1as y medianas<\/li>\n\n\n\n<li>Puertos pesqueros<\/li>\n\n\n\n<li>Zonas de atraque frecuente pero de impacto energ\u00e9tico relativamente bajo<\/li>\n<\/ul>\n\n\n\n<p>Para buques muy grandes o atraques de alta energ\u00eda (como terminales de GNL), suelen preferirse sistemas m\u00e1s avanzados (como defensas c\u00f3nicas o defensas supercelulares).<br>Pero para las operaciones cotidianas de alta frecuencia, las defensas cil\u00edndricas siguen siendo una de las opciones m\u00e1s fiables: estables, duraderas y pr\u00e1cticas.
